A wire of 10-2 kgm-1 passes over a frictionless light pulley fixed on the top of a frictionless inclined plane which makes an angle of 30° with the horizontal. Masses m and M are tied at two ends of wire such that m rests on the plane and M hangs freely vertically downwards. The entire system is in equilibrium and a transverse wave propagates along the wire with a velocity of 100 ms-1. Then,
(A) M = 5kg
(B) m/M = 1/4
(C) m =20kg
(D) m/M = 4
